WitrynaGravitational mass (m m m m) The property of matter that causes it to experience a force in a gravitational field. Two objects that balance each other on a scale have the same gravitational mass. Radius is: 4000 ... Witryna22 lut 2024 · Many years later, Newton was able to show that the his attraction law is equivalent to the Kepler Law. This was a major step which made the universality of the law of gravitation much more plausible.
